We have been reading about genetic "engineering" and CRISPR-type technology.

1. What is the biggest advantage that you can see with technology such as this?

2. What is the biggest "scare factor" or disadvantage that you can see?

3. How does your STEWARDSHIP impact future trends in health care management?

0 0
Add a comment Improve this question Transcribed image text
Answer #1

1.

The biggest advantage of genetic engineering and CRISPR type technology is that it can be used to fight critical diseases and give extended life while developing specific characteristics in the person, plant or animal. So, this technology becomes a boon in this way that many genetic problems can be resolved.

2.

The biggest scare is that genetic engineering and the CRISPR technology can be used to develop clones and it will create a warning to diversity. It will start with the cloning of endangered species, attracting ethical issues to the cloning of human beings. It will be harmful for the human beings and civil societies at large that it is interfering with the diversification process of nature.

3.

My stewardship will impact future trends in health care management as follows:

A.  The development of technology that improves the outcome of health care and success rate increases.

B. More ethical use of technology such as CRISPR and genetic engineering to get those products that are more beneficial for the human kind.

C. Direction of research & development will be to improve health care management so that it will reach to the more people and in different locations.
